Output 3430345e48d83056420e97e74d72345492efbcdb497046c35eb176b8fb3379dc:1

value
995264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d3ccf5de0b7a86861dac16efcf77e9d55b826d8 OP_EQUALVERIFY OP_CHECKSIG
address
13fbSidbaB3VnTRJW3xc55jt3ohJMp7wLg
transaction
3430345e48d83056420e97e74d72345492efbcdb497046c35eb176b8fb3379dc
spent
true